You have the Starfield and the GD3A. How do you compare the GD3A with the Starfield in terms of detail and tonality?
I think they're equal in detail, but the Starfield are thinner, GD3A have more meat. Starfield are better in tonality, because GD3A have a bit of harshness in the highs. They're also different in signature, V shaped for GD3A, Harman for Starfield.
